The low battery warning I don't think it can be changed. The sound file is most likely in your notification tones but as far as I know there's no way to link a new tone to it.
Looks like the sound file is located in system/media/audio/ui/LowBattery.ogg
Weather you can just replace it with an empty (silent) .ogg file I'm not sure.
To try it, you have to remove the read only permission from the file, then use a root file browser to delete, rename, or replace the file. Not for the faint of heart.
